Lindan Equities Ltd – Controller
Primary Focus
This hands-on Controller role involves overseeing the accounting functions for a portfolio of over 50 related companies, which vary in size, industry, and operations. The successful candidate will support the accounting processes for these entities.
The Controller is responsible for ensuring timely financial reporting, mentoring and developing the accounting team, and providing support to the Director of Finance.
Key Responsibilities
Financial Management:
· Manage all financial operations, including accounting, financial reporting, tax and treasury
· Monitor and manage cash flow to ensure liquidity and financial stability
· Ensure accurate and timely financial reporting to internal and external stakeholders
· Oversee the preparation of financial statements in accordance with GAAP/ASPE
· Manage relationships with external auditors
Leadership and Team Management:
· Lead and mentor the finance team, fostering a culture of high performance and continuous improvement
· Develop and implement training programs to enhance the skills and knowledge of the finance team
Operational Efficiency:
· New company set ups on Sage 50 and QuickBooks Online
· Assist with conversions from Sage 50 to QuickBooks Online
· Respond to inquiries from Director of Finance and other members of the management team
· Other duties as assigned
